Jul 17, 2006 | | | | | | S.Ha.R.K.: Soft Hard Real-Time Kernel The first true Component-Based Real-Time system S.Ha.R.K. is a completely configurable kernel architecture designed for supporting hard, soft, and non real-time applications with interchangeable scheduling algorithms. S.Ha.R.K. main features are: - Modular component-based interface for the specification of scheduling algorithms
- Device drivers for the most common hardware
- Advanced time handling
S.Ha.R.K. objectives are: - Simplicity of development
- Flexibility in the modification of the scheduling policy
- Predictability
- Adherence to the POSIX standard
